The Chrysler group's plan to build a $700 million axle plant northeast of Detroit is bad news for North American axle suppliers.

The plant will supply Chrysler - no surprise there - and the Mercedes-Benz assembly plant in Vance, Ala.

Chrysler manufacturing chief Frank Ewasyshyn says the divorce of the Chrysler group from DaimlerChrysler will not affect the axle plant's ability to supply both automakers. The plant will open in Marysville, Mich., in 2010 and make 1.2 million axles a year.
